The Software Engineer will work within the immediate team as well as the wider Engineering and Product teams to design, build, test, provision and maintain software components that will work both in the cloud and on-premises. Work using the Scrum framework to deliver the software components identified by the business. Encourage software development, cloud engineering and information security and Scrum best practices throughout the team and wider organisation.
Functional Responsibilities:
- Champion quality by writing well organized, well formatted, testable, and high performing code.
- Design, build, test, and release software components for use in the business' product suite, that operate both in the cloud and on-premises
- Address system and software issues, develop product enhancements, and launch new features to scale.
- Write clear and concise documentation ensuring all documentation is up to date; share knowledge internally and across teams.
- Help identify technical and security risks.
- Work within a cross-functional software team (consisting of Software Engineers, DevOps Engineers, and testers).
- Conducting and contributing to the review of code written by colleagues
- Work with other teams globally, across time-zones
- Support products that operate within a 24x7 environment
- Use our support systems to help resolve issues in Production
Required Qualifications:
- 5+ years or more programming experience in C/C++.
- Experience with SQL and NoSQL.
- Must possess excellent software design skills and knowledge of advanced data structures.
- Must have exceptionally strong C/C++ knowledge and debugging skills in a Linux environment.
- Must have experience in developing real-time applications in a distributed processing architecture.
- Strong knowledge of TCP/IP multicast and socket programming is a plus.
- Knowledge of scripting languages such as Python, Shell and Perl is a plus.
- Knowledge of web languages such HTML, CSS and JS is a plus.
- Knowledge of Java and ChromeOS Android App development is a plus.
- Possess deep knowledge of operating at scale, including replication, monitoring, and optimization.
- Understand and practice building secure software to limit the risk of security breaches to the product suite.
